    CS Monitor: Ron Paul Beat Mitt Romney In Campaign Contributions In At Least 10 States!

    Submitted by AnAppealToHeavenWash on Fri, 04/27/2012 - 19:39
    Ron Paul 2012


    By Peter Grier | CS Monitor
    April 27, 2012

    Here’s something you hear on cable news all the time: Ron Paul hasn’t won a primary. He hasn’t won a caucus. Sure, he’s stealing a delegate at state conventions here and there, because his forces are well organized. But he’s lost. He should drop out and settle for an early-afternoon speaking slot at the Republican convention.

    Here’s something you don’t hear: Representative Paul actually beat Mitt Romney in 10 states. In a manner of speaking.

    What are we talking about? Money, that’s what. Political pros are fond of talking about the “money primary,” in which candidates compete, not for votes, but for campaign donations. It’s a crucial part of any nomination race, because a candidate without cash is like a shark that’s not moving forward, if you understand what we’re saying.

    Ron Paul Announces Visits To UC Davis and UC San Diego

    Submitted by emalvini on Fri, 04/27/2012 - 15:05
    Ron Paul 2012

    California

    Ron Paul is going back to California! The campaign has announced that Dr. Paul will hold rallies next week at two large California universities and continue to spread his message of freedom and liberty!

    The first stop is at The University of California, Davis, and is scheduled for Thursday, May 3rd, at 7:00 PM. The event will be held in the West Memorial Union Quad. U.C. Davis is well known for academic excellence, and is currently ranked as one of the top 10 public universities in the country. The school currently enrolls over 25,000 undergrads and 7,000 graduate students.

    Dr. Paul will then go south to vitist The University of California, San Diego. He will speak at the Warren Mall on Friday, May 4th, at 7:00 PM. The reception in San Diego should be outstanding, as the city is home to a large population of active and retired military personel, you are well known for supporting Ron Paul's foreign policy ideas.
